NAMEgnutls_x509_crl_get_extension_data - API function SYNOPSIS#include <gnutls/x509.h> int gnutls_x509_crl_get_extension_data(gnutls_x509_crl_t crl, unsigned indx, void * data, size_t * sizeof_data); ARGUMENTS
DESCRIPTIONThis function will return the requested extension data in the CRL. The extension data will be stored as a string in the provided buffer. Use gnutls_x509_crl_get_extension_info() to extract the OID and critical flag. Use gnutls_x509_crl_get_extension_info() instead, if you want to get data indexed by the extension OID rather than sequence. RETURNSOn success, GNUTLS_E_SUCCESS (0) is returned, otherwise a negative error code in case of an error. If your have reached the last extension available GNUTLS_E_REQUESTED_DATA_NOT_AVAILABLE will be returned. SINCE2.8.0 REPORTING BUGSReport bugs to <bugs@gnutls.org>.
